JN Flight Plan: Jets Hope To Add To Preds Misery At Home

alt
Art Middleton
4 years ago
The Nashville Predators have been surprisingly average to start this NHL season and have been downright sub-par over the last five games which included a brutal 7-2 loss to Chicago at home this past Saturday. The Jets meanwhile have been surprisingly decent with two wins in Florida this past weekend and have won six of their last eight games played leading to a rather impressive if not somewhat deceptive 6-1-1 record in November.

Last Predators Game

Nashville threw 41 shots at the Chicago Blackhawks but were stymied by @Robin Lehner pretty much the entire game. Meanwhile defensive breakdowns and the inability to get needed saves from @Pekka Rinne and Jusse Saros doomed the Preds to a brutal 7-2 loss at home.

Fun Predators Fact…

  • In giving up seven to the Chocago Blackhawks on Saturday, the Preds allowed seven goals for the third time this season and second time in their last four games.
  • Nashville has scored at least four goals in 10 of their 19 contests; they’ve scored at least five goals in seven games.
  • Predators Captain Roman Josi scored twice on Saturday to give him 100 career goals. He joined Shea Weber (166) as the second defenseman and 12th skater in team history to hit the milestone.
  • Nashville has scored a power-play goal in 12 of its 19 games, going 14-for-69.
  • Nashville has scored 32 third-period goals, the highest total in the NHL.
  • MIILESTONE WATCH: @Viktor Arvidsson is one point from 200 career NHL points.

Last Jets Game

A back and forth game saw the Jets score the go-ahead goal multiple times only to have Florida match it a few minutes later. Winnipeg finally took hold of the game late in the third period as they scored to go up 3-2 and then scored again a few minutes later to go up 4-2. Florida managed to score one goal with the empty net, but couldn’t complete the comeback as the Jets narrowly escaped with the win.

Fun Jets Facts…

  • Nikolaj Ehlers leads the Jets in scoring on the road with 13 points (7G, 6A) in nine games, while Patrik Laine has 10 points (1G, 9A) in eight games.
  • Saturday’s win over Tampa was Winnipeg’s NHL-leading ninth victory by one-goal this season. Seven of Winnipeg’s past eight wins have been by one goal. 11 of the Jets 21 games this season have been decided by one goal, they are 9-1-1 in those games.
  • The Jets are 3-1-0 against divisional opponents this season. Eight of Winnipeg’s next nine games are against Western Conference teams, including four against the Central Division.
  • Winnipeg has won four of their last five games against Nashville.
  • The Jets have scored five goals in each of their past three games against the Predators.
  • MILESTONE WATCH: Tonight’s game will see @Mathieu Perreault playing in his 600th career NHL game while Nik Ehlers is playing in his 200th career NHL game. Patrik Laine is one goal away from 100 career NHL goals.
